+package v1
+
+import (
+	"encoding/json"
+	"time"
+
+	"github.com/google/gofuzz"
+)
+
+// Time is a wrapper around time.Time which supports correct
+// marshaling to YAML and JSON.  Wrappers are provided for many
+// of the factory methods that the time package offers.
+//
+// +protobuf.options.marshal=false
+// +protobuf.as=Timestamp
+// +protobuf.options.(gogoproto.goproto_stringer)=false
+type Time struct {
+	time.Time `protobuf:"-"`
+}
+
+// DeepCopyInto creates a deep-copy of the Time value.  The underlying time.Time
+// type is effectively immutable in the time API, so it is safe to
+// copy-by-assign, despite the presence of (unexported) Pointer fields.
+func (t *Time) DeepCopyInto(out *Time) {
+	*out = *t
+}
+
+// String returns the representation of the time.
+func (t Time) String() string {
+	return t.Time.String()
+}
+
+// NewTime returns a wrapped instance of the provided time
+func NewTime(time time.Time) Time {
+	return Time{time}
+}
+
+// Date returns the Time corresponding to the supplied parameters
+// by wrapping time.Date.
+func Date(year int, month time.Month, day, hour, min, sec, nsec int, loc *time.Location) Time {
+	return Time{time.Date(year, month, day, hour, min, sec, nsec, loc)}
+}
+
+// Now returns the current local time.
+func Now() Time {
+	return Time{time.Now()}
+}
+
+// IsZero returns true if the value is nil or time is zero.
+func (t *Time) IsZero() bool {
+	if t == nil {
+		return true
+	}
+	return t.Time.IsZero()
+}
+
+// Before reports whether the time instant t is before u.
+func (t *Time) Before(u *Time) bool {
+	return t.Time.Before(u.Time)
+}
+
+// Equal reports whether the time instant t is equal to u.
+func (t *Time) Equal(u *Time) bool {
+	if t == nil && u == nil {
+		return true
+	}
+	if t != nil && u != nil {
+		return t.Time.Equal(u.Time)
+	}
+	return false
+}
+
+// Unix returns the local time corresponding to the given Unix time
+// by wrapping time.Unix.
+func Unix(sec int64, nsec int64) Time {
+	return Time{time.Unix(sec, nsec)}
+}
+
+// Rfc3339Copy returns a copy of the Time at second-level precision.
+func (t Time) Rfc3339Copy() Time {
+	copied, _ := time.Parse(time.RFC3339, t.Format(time.RFC3339))
+	return Time{copied}
+}
+
+// UnmarshalJSON implements the json.Unmarshaller interface.
+func (t *Time) UnmarshalJSON(b []byte) error {
+	if len(b) == 4 && string(b) == "null" {
+		t.Time = time.Time{}
+		return nil
+	}
+
+	var str string
+	err := json.Unmarshal(b, &str)
+	if err != nil {
+		return err
+	}
+
+	pt, err := time.Parse(time.RFC3339, str)
+	if err != nil {
+		return err
+	}
+
+	t.Time = pt.Local()
+	return nil
+}
+
+// UnmarshalQueryParameter converts from a URL query parameter value to an object
+func (t *Time) UnmarshalQueryParameter(str string) error {
+	if len(str) == 0 {
+		t.Time = time.Time{}
+		return nil
+	}
+	// Tolerate requests from older clients that used JSON serialization to build query params
+	if len(str) == 4 && str == "null" {
+		t.Time = time.Time{}
+		return nil
+	}
+
+	pt, err := time.Parse(time.RFC3339, str)
+	if err != nil {
+		return err
+	}
+
+	t.Time = pt.Local()
+	return nil
+}
+
+// MarshalJSON implements the json.Marshaler interface.
+func (t Time) MarshalJSON() ([]byte, error) {
+	if t.IsZero() {
+		// Encode unset/nil objects as JSON's "null".
+		return []byte("null"), nil
+	}
+
+	return json.Marshal(t.UTC().Format(time.RFC3339))
+}
+
+// OpenAPISchemaType is used by the kube-openapi generator when constructing
+// the OpenAPI spec of this type.
+//
+// See: https://github.com/kubernetes/kube-openapi/tree/master/pkg/generators
+func (_ Time) OpenAPISchemaType() []string { return []string{"string"} }
+
+// OpenAPISchemaFormat is used by the kube-openapi generator when constructing
+// the OpenAPI spec of this type.
+func (_ Time) OpenAPISchemaFormat() string { return "date-time" }
+
+// MarshalQueryParameter converts to a URL query parameter value
+func (t Time) MarshalQueryParameter() (string, error) {
+	if t.IsZero() {
+		// Encode unset/nil objects as an empty string
+		return "", nil
+	}
+
+	return t.UTC().Format(time.RFC3339), nil
+}
+
+// Fuzz satisfies fuzz.Interface.
+func (t *Time) Fuzz(c fuzz.Continue) {
+	if t == nil {
+		return
+	}
+	// Allow for about 1000 years of randomness.  Leave off nanoseconds
+	// because JSON doesn't represent them so they can't round-trip
+	// properly.
+	t.Time = time.Unix(c.Rand.Int63n(1000*365*24*60*60), 0)
+}
+
+var _ fuzz.Interface = &Time{}
